自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(62)
  • 收藏
  • 关注

原创 mysql8远程访问登录配置

mysql远程访问,权限,配置文件

2023-01-12 11:42:10 1054 1

原创 VMware安装VMware Tool

VMware安装VMware Tool1、在主机上,从 Workstation Pro 菜单栏中选择虚拟机 > 安装 VMware Tools2、打开终端3、确认是否自动装载VMware Tools 虚拟 CD-ROM 映像。mount如果已经挂载CD-ROM设备/dev/cdrom on /mnt/cdrom type iso9660 (ro,nosuid,nodev)4、如果未装载VMware Tools 虚拟 CD-ROM 映像,请装载 CD-ROM 驱动器。1)创建装载点目

2021-10-14 16:22:51 1285

原创 重启samba服务器失败解决

sudo service smbd restartJob for smbd.service failed because the control process exited with error code.See "systemctl status smbd.service" and "journalctl -xe" for details.重启失败,查看详细情况systemctl status smbd.service● smbd.service - Samba SMB Daemon

2021-09-30 09:38:38 10940

转载 ERROR 1449 (HY000): The user specified as a definer (‘mysql.infoschema‘@‘localhost‘) does not exist

问题:mysql> use sk;Database changedmysql> show tables;ERROR 1449 (HY000): The user specified as a definer ('mysql.infoschema'@'localhost') does not exist总体办法就是给 mysql.infoschema 用户添加权限。MySQL8.0 之后,不支持使用 grant 时隐式地创建用户,必须先创建用户,再授权解决:mysql>

2021-08-31 14:20:56 1636

原创 nUnknown column ‘字段‘ in ‘field list 解决

nUnknown column ‘Tabled’ in 'field list 解决"sql error:/nUnknown column 'Tabled' in 'field list'"解决:1)查看表中的字段与插入的字段是否一样desc 表名mysql> desc DriverInfo;+---------------------------+-----------------+------+-----+---------------------+----------------+

2021-08-16 15:07:09 1462

原创 PHP连接MYSQL数据库常用方法

<?php$mySQLi = new MySQLi(DB_ADDRESS,DB_USER_NAME,DB_PASSWORD,'sk',DB_PORT);//$mySQLi = new MySQLi("127.0.0.1","root","123456",'sk',3306);if($mySQLi -> connect_errno){ die('connect error' . $mySQLi -> connect_error);}//$mySQLi -> se

2021-07-08 13:56:47 147

转载 Git Clone错误解决:GnuTLS recv error (-110): The TLS connection was non-properly terminated.

报错:fatal: unable to access 'https://github.com/libcheck/check.git/': GnuTLS recv error (-110): The TLS connection was non-properly terminated.解决:apt-get install gnutls-bingit config --global http.sslVerify falsegit config --global http.postBuffer 104

2021-06-28 16:07:33 47551 28

转载 Session、Cookie、Token深入浅出

Session、Cookie、Token深入浅出,看完这篇差不多了

2021-06-11 15:33:41 90

转载 duilib--控件各类型的消息

消息 说明 Senderclick 鼠标点击 CButtonUIdropdown 下拉显示 CComboUIheaderclick 点击列标题 CListHeaderItemUIitemactivate CListElementUI、CListContainerElementUIitemclick 单击选项 CListLabelElementUI、CListCo

2021-05-24 16:43:49 288

原创 Windform c# pictureBox 更换背景图片

Windform c# pictureBox 更换背景图片先初始化pictureBox的背景图片,想换背景图片,通过点击pictureBox控件区域换图片,再次打开程序背景图片是上次更换的图片实现:初始化pictureBox的背景图片的路径在工程下是固定的,点击pictureBox控件,使用OpenFileDialog类获取更换本地图片的路径,并更换背景图片,最后将获取到的图片通过流的方式写进初始化pictureBox的背景图片的路径。初始化pictureBox背景图片Image Img = Im

2021-04-10 15:33:23 1997

原创 Windform C# Graphics绘图,消除锯齿

Graphics g = CreateGraphics();g.SmoothingMode = SmoothingMode.AntiAlias; //使绘图质量最高,即消除锯齿g.InterpolationMode = InterpolationMode.HighQualityBicubic;g.CompositingQuality = CompositingQuality.HighQuality;

2021-04-08 14:03:25 1969 1

转载 vs2013注释快捷键

1)注释:组合键“Ctrl+K+C”;2)取消注释:组合键“Ctrl+K+U”不过是单行注释 如果相要全部注释 可以先按Ctrl+A 再按 Ctrl+K+C

2021-03-12 17:31:34 670

原创 mysql--ERROR 1524 (HY000): Plugin ‘auth_socket‘ is not loaded

ERROR 1524 (HY000): Plugin ‘auth_socket’ is not loaded重置root密码时,还要将auth插件更改为mysql_native_password免密重置密码sudo service mysql stopsudo mysqld_safe --skip-grant-tables&If error:sudo mkdir -p /var/run/mysqldsudo chown mysql:mysql /var/run/mysqldsudo

2021-02-02 13:56:23 2944

翻译 Mysql--ERROR 2003 (HY000): Can‘t connect to MySQL server on ‘127.0.0.1‘ (111)解决

ERROR 2003 (HY000): Can’t connect to MySQL server on ‘127.0.0.1’ (111)解决1、如果数据库服务器位于远程计算机上,请尝试使用以下ping命令测试客户端服务器的连接性ping 127.0.0.1使用ps下面的命令以检查mysql守护程序是否在系统上运行$ ps -Af | grep mysqld如果前一条命令没有输出,请按以下方式启动mysql服务:sudo systemctl start mysql.servicesud

2021-01-29 16:27:24 24818

转载 Mysql---ERROR 1698 (28000): Access denied for user ‘root‘@‘localhost‘解决方法

ERROR 1698 (28000): Access denied for user ‘root’@‘localhost’https://www.cnblogs.com/cpl9412290130/p/9583868.html

2021-01-29 11:35:03 149

原创 Duilib界面库,窗口,控件属性大全

<?xml version="1.0" encoding="UTF-8"?><?xml-stylesheet type="text/xsl" href="属性列表.xslt"?><!-- 如有遗漏,欢迎补充:qdtroy(qdtroy@qq.com) --><Controls> <Window parent=""> <Attribute name="size" default="0,0" type="SIZE" comment="

2021-01-26 10:29:57 1089

转载 MFC--关闭窗口的几种方法

MFC中关闭窗口的几种办法:退出程序用AfxGetMainWnd()->SendMessage(WM_CLOSE);关闭当前窗口用DestroyWindow( );关闭模式对话框用EndDialog(0);转:https://blog.csdn.net/cloume/article/details/23870533

2021-01-25 10:49:51 5249

原创 Ubuntu20.04安装过程

Ubuntu20.04安装步骤一、下载镜像到官网下载镜像https://cn.ubuntu.com/download二、新建虚拟机使用WORKSTATION 14 PRO建立一个新的虚拟机点击“创建新的虚拟机”点击自定义创建虚拟机点击下一步这里选择“安装程序光盘映像文件”,选你从官网下载的ubuntu20.04镜像添加用户名和密码虚拟机名称处理器个数选择,根据自己的电脑配置分配虚拟机的内存,这个也是根据自己的电脑配置,一般2G就可以了网络我选择默认的NAT模式

2021-01-16 13:43:14 1331

原创 shell--脚本使用初始化用户名和密码登录mysql(8.0)并操作MySQL命令修改用户密码

shell脚本读取mysql用户名和密码文件:cat /etc/mysql/debian.cnfpassword=$(awk '/password/{if(NR>=1 && NR<=5)print $3}' /etc/mysql/debian.cnf)mysql登录语句mysql -u debian-sys-maint -p$password使用脚本登录并操作mysql命令mysql -u debian-sys-maint -p$password <&l

2021-01-13 11:15:51 3538 6

原创 shell---退出脚本

shell运行每一个命令后,都会有一个退出状态值(0~255),在命令结束运行时由命令传给shell。查看退出状态值:linux退出状态码0 命令成功结束1 一般性未知错误126 命令不可执行127 没找到命令128 无效的退出参数128+x

2021-01-12 23:34:54 4865

原创 Ubuntu重启系统自动启动脚本

一、在/etc/下创建rc.local文本sudo touch /etc/rc.localsudo chmod -R 777 /etc/rc.local二、编写内容sudo vim /etc/rc.local#!/bin/sh -esleep 1sudo ./xxx.shexit 0三、重启Ubuntusudo reboot

2021-01-08 11:32:35 1328

原创 mysql8.0修改用户密码方法

方法一:免密码登录mysqlsudo service mysql stopsudo mysqld_safe --skip-grant-tables&If error:sudo mkdir -p /var/run/mysqldsudo chown mysql:mysql /var/run/mysqldsudo mysqld_safe --skip-grant-tables&mysql -u root mysqlmysql>flush privilegesf;mysql&

2021-01-07 13:49:08 1191

原创 C#添加第三方可见控件

1、添加第三方库将第三方库的动态库文件xx.dll添加到C#window窗口工程的bin目录下,打开工程,在解决方案资源管理器下选中引用右键–>添加引用–>找到bin目录下xx.dll动态库添加即可2、添加第三方库可见控件到工具箱中在工具箱下方空白地方右键–>添加选项卡(自己命名一个选项卡)–>将刚才添加引用的动态库xx.dll复制,粘贴到自己添加的选项卡下即可(工具箱会自己识别的)...

2021-01-05 10:14:26 1656

原创 Vs2019 打包项目程序和安装卸载程序

Vs2019 打包可以安装的项目程序条件:(1)安装VS2019和下载拓展插件install projects新建一个工程新建工程解决方案–>add–>新建项目–>新建setup Project工程进入Setup Project界面右键Application Foluder–>Add->文件打开项目工程所在的目录选择全部目录文件,打开项目输出,右键Application Foluder–>Add->项目输出点击确定右键这个输出–

2020-12-30 19:29:49 5533 1

原创 vs应用程序安装问题:This setup requires the .NET Framework version 2.0. Please install the .NET Framework..

This setup requires the .NET Framework version 2.0. Please install the .NET Framework and run this setup again…window10安装.net framework 2.0/3.5 框架方法快捷键Win+X-》快捷键F-》程序与功能-》启用或关闭window功能如果在上面步骤中无法正常启用.NET Framework3.5(包括.NET2.0和3.5) ,说明window系统更新功能被禁用,

2020-12-30 14:36:28 7204 3

转载 Ubuntu问题:E: 无法获得锁 /var/lib/dpkg/lock-frontend - open (11: 资源暂时不可用)

检查一下lock-frontend:ls /var/lib/dpkg/lock-frontend删除lock-frontend:sudo rm -r -f /var/lib/dpkg/lock-frontend错误:无法获得锁 /var/lib/dpkg/lock - open (11: 资源暂时不可用)删除lock :sudo rm -r -f /var/lib/dpkg/lock...

2020-12-28 19:44:13 141

原创 QT---QLabel控件,添加背景图片且图片自动适应控件大小

QImage *Img_state;Img_state = new QImage;Img_state->load(":/myasset/image/状态表.jpg");//相对路径以:/开头,使用相对路径还要加载资源图片//Img_state->load("D:/.../myasset/image/状态表.jpg");//绝对路径Img_state->scaled(ui->Label_state>size(),Qt::KeepAspectRatio);//缩放填充Im

2020-12-21 16:11:05 1428

原创 C语言简述

C语言简述一 、C简单入门1.1、C语言特点使用方便,功能强大(面向过程)C 语言书写形式自由、结构严整C 语言含有丰富的操作、数据类型及关键字(32 个,const, static, int)C 语言允许用户自定义数据类型(struct , union, …)便于结构化编程C 语言引入函数作为程序的基本模块,从面使得结构化设计及层次化设计变得十分简单C 语言有多种简单但相当灵活的控制语句C 语言是中级语言C 语言的位运算功能使得 C 程序可以直接访问物理内存,对硬件实现操

2020-12-19 11:46:01 636

原创 Ubuntu下安装,配置和卸载apache2

Ubuntu下安装,配置和卸载apache2一、软件包安装sudo apt-get updatesudo apt-get install apache2二、配置1、修改监听端口sudo vi /etc/apache2/ports.conf可以修改为自己的端口2、修改主机端口sudo vim /etc/apache2/sites-available/000-default.conf修改成上面监听端口一样的端口。apache2的默认web目录:/var/www/html测试:

2020-12-16 16:48:59 374

转载 Ubuntu下安装与卸载Mysql

安装Mysqlsudo apt-get install mysql_server密码设置:123456卸载Mysql查看mysql版本与依赖: dpkg --list|grep mysql卸载mysql与依赖sudo apt-get remove mysql-commonsudo apt-get autoremove --purge mysql-server-5.7清除数据:dpkg -l|grep ^rc|awk '{print$2}'|sudo xargs dpkg -P

2020-12-04 15:19:02 961

转载 MFC PostMessage与SendMessage

PostMessage:不需要指定接收消息的窗口,但是消息只能发往本窗口 ::PostMessage:需要指定接收消息的窗口,但是消息可以发往任意窗口 SendMessage:将消息直接发送给窗口,并调用该窗口的窗口过程进行处理。在窗口过程对消息处理完毕之后,该函数才返回(SendMessage发送的消息不进入队列)。 PostMessage函数将消息放入创建窗口的线程相关联的消息队列后立即返回。除了这两个函数之外,还有一个 PostThreadMessage函数,用于向线程发送消息,.

2020-11-30 16:27:47 826

转载 MFC InvalidateRect和Invalidate

BOOL InvalidateRect( HWND hWnd, // 窗口句柄 CONST RECT* lpRect, // 矩形区域 BOOL bErase //是否擦除背景); InvalidateRect只是增加重绘区域,在下次WM_PAINT的时候才生效。InvalidateRect函数中的参数TRUE表示系统会在你画之前用背景色将所选区域覆盖一次,默认背景色为白色,可以通过设置BRUSH来改变背景色。 void In

2020-11-30 15:50:39 1361

原创 MFC CString与string互相转换,CString转int,long ,char*

CString转stringCString cstrText = _T("Test");string strText;strText = CT2CA(cstrText);//第一种//strText = cstrText.GetString();//第二种string转CStringstring strText = "Test";CString cstrText(strText.c_str());//第一种//cstrText.Format(_T("%s"), strText.c_str(

2020-11-24 15:39:05 2731 1

原创 MFC CFileDialog类 + xlswriter库,数据写入Excel

CFileDialog类CFileDialog构造函数CFileDialog::CFileDialog( BOOL bOpenFileDialog, LPCTSTR lpszDefExt = NULL, LPCTSTR lpszFileName = NULL, DWORD dwFlags = OFN_HIDEREADONLY | OFN_OVERWRITEPROMPT, LPCTSTR lpszFilter = NULL, CWnd* pParentWn

2020-11-21 11:46:01 319

原创 Qt程序添加桌面图标

将图标文件复制到你程序的源文件目录下。新建一个txt文本,添加: IDI_ICON1 ICON DISCARDABLE "Image/logo.ico"保存文档为logo.rc在你的工程文件*.pro中添加一行RC_FILE = logo.rc 重新编译,生成可执行文件后就可以看到程序的图标已经变了...

2020-11-03 16:21:59 822

转载 Visual Studio Code 小白使用

转载:https://www.jianshu.com/p/95c4c869bff1

2020-10-26 19:20:34 284

转载 CDHtmlDialog----Javascript与窗体交互

CDHtmlDialog提供了C++与网页的双向交互,通此一系统简单的宏调用可以把网页中各元素的事件直接映射到C++程序中,而在网页中调用C++功能代码就显的不那么直观了。归根结底交互的基理就是实现相应COM接口。实现方式如下:1、在窗体初始化时调用EnableAutomation函数。通常情况下是放在窗体的构造函数中, EnableAutomation();当然也可以放在OnInitDialog中,不过要注意顺序,其调用不应该晚于对SetExternalDispatch的调用。此函数

2020-10-23 16:30:58 334

转载 ShellExecute的使用

ShellExecute的功能是运行一个外部程序,或者打开一个已注册的文件、打开一个目录、打印文件等等功能,它可以打开电脑内的任何文件,也可以打开URL。函数的原型:1 HINSTANCE ShellExecute( 2 HWND hwnd, 3 LPCTSTR lpOperation,4 LPCTSTR lpFile, 5 LPCTSTR lpParameters, 6 LPCTSTR lp

2020-10-23 15:18:23 810

转载 Windows Error Code

0 操作成功完成。 1 功能错误。 2 系统找不到指定的文件。 3 系统找不到指定的路径。 4 系统无法打开文件。 5 拒绝访问。 6 句柄无效。 7 存储控制块被损坏。 8 存储空间不足,无法处理此命令。 9 存储控制块地址无效。 10 环境错误。 11 试图加载格式错误的程序。 12 访问码无效。 13 数据无效。 14 存储器不足,无法完成此操作。 15 系统找不到指定的驱动器。 16 无法删除目录。 17 系统无法将文件移到不同的驱动器。 18 没有更多文件。

2020-09-21 17:16:40 769

转载 Windows字体结构LOGFONT

LOGFONT是Windows内部字体的逻辑结构,主要用于设置字体格式,其定义如下:typedef struct tagLOGFONTA{ LONG lfHeight; LONG lfWidth; LONG lfEscapement; LONG lfOrientation; LONG lfWeight; BYTE lfItalic; BYTE lfUnderline

2020-09-21 14:35:21 1645

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除